An Introduction to Small Business Health Insurance
If you are the owner or the human resources manager of a small business, it is your job to obtain small business health insurance. Often the owner IS the human resources manager, and is responsible for many different tasks in their small business. Still, the rewards of owning a small business usually outweigh the downsides like having to get your own health insurance. If you have any employees, you will want to work with an insurance agent who understands health insurance for small business.
While businesses with a certain number of employees are not required to provide insurance benefits in some states, you may choose to do so for your workers. Every citizen needs health insurance and the people working for your small business are no different. Of course it is understandable that a business owner just starting out is watching every penny because the first years of a new business can be tumultuous. Many businesses barely break even in the first year or two so paying for insurance can put you in the red if you aren't making much profit.
The good news is that there are small group policies available from certain insurance companies. As opposed to an individual policy, a group policy covers all your employees on one policy which saves you money and makes things easier. It also helps to provide the best possible coverage for your money. As more people open their own small businesses, agencies are providing small business insurance policies to help them cover employee health costs. The need for small group policies is growing, and insurance agencies are taking note. Once only available to large companies, group policies are changing with the times.
You can get an online free quote for small business health insurance online. While a quote is not set in stone, it can give you a good idea of how much it will cost to insure your employees. Also with quote forms you can play around with the different options and types of coverage to see what works best for your organization and what you can afford. If you have questions, there should be a toll free number for most every insurance agency where you can speak to a customer service representative or underwriting professional.
